Hmm... how should I declare PCI cards in config-files nowadays???
I used to just have a ncr0 and a ed0 in the config file, which were
detected as ncr0 and ed1 both on pci0, but when I did a rebuilt yesterday
all it did was give me trouble and no pci-cards :-( Not even the pci-board
was detected
